Is 4300 a deficient number?




Here we will explain and calculate if 4300 is a deficient number and its deficiency if applicable.

4300 is a deficient number if the sum of its proper divisors is less than 4300.

The sum of its proper divisors is calculated as follows: 1 + 2 + 4 + 5 + 10 + 20 + 25 + 43 + 50 + 86 + 100 + 172 + 215 + 430 + 860 + 1075 + 2150 = 5248.

5248 is not less than 4300. Therefore, 4300 is not a deficient number.
